Youth Organizing San Mateo County (YO! Mateo)

 

YO! Mateo is a youth leadership coalition with youth representatives of over 10 local Friday Night Live chapters throughout San Mateo County. YO! Mateo is currently working on three policy advocacy campaigns on the issues of nutrition, housing, and media messages. YO! Mateo is the countywide FNL youth coalition, as well as the countywide youth tobacco coalition.

 

Tobacco Retail Licensing
YO! Mateo is working to reduce tobacco prevalence and access to youth by campaigning for a strong tobacco retail license, an annual license that storeowners must purchase in order to sell tobacco. Smoke-Free Hollywood 
Media is a huge influence on youth, and smoking in movies influences 52% of new teen smokers to start smoking. YO! Mateo is part of an international movement to ban smoking in movies rated G, PG, and PG-13. To learn more, click here
